GISMA University of Applied Sciences is a state-recognised, career-focused private higher-education provider in Germany (campus activity around Berlin / Potsdam). GISMA offers English-taught undergraduate and postgraduate programmes with an applied, industry-oriented approach, mobility opportunities and career services for international students.

Subjects / programme structure — what you’ll study
The BSc International Business Management curriculum mixes core business foundations with practical electives and a mobility/internship window. Representative components:
Core modules
-
Principles of Management & Organisational Behaviour
-
Micro & Macro Economics for Business
-
Accounting & Financial Management
-
Marketing Fundamentals & Digital Marketing
-
Operations & Supply Chain Basics
-
Business Law & Ethics
-
Quantitative Methods / Business Statistics
Applied & mobility elements
-
5th-semester Mobility Window (study abroad / internship / applied project)
-
Final semester: capstone project, business project or dissertation
Specialisations & double-degree options
-
GISMA offers specialisations across its BSc portfolio (Marketing, HR, Entrepreneurship, Finance, Logistics) and Double Degree variants (in partnership with UK universities) where you may receive two awards on completion.

Latest updates / special requirements
-
GISMA continues to refine pathways (foundation year, double-degree variants) to meet both academic entry needs and international recognition. Double-degree pathways may extend programme workload (up to 240 ECTS) depending on partner requirements — confirm the variant when you apply.
